Okay, say you have a couch with several poseballs linked to it. Most of them just have a sit pose, but one of them is supposed to do something else - give the av sitting on it a book.
An av sits on that poseball and receives the book. So far so good. But now when another av sits on one of the other poseballs, the change event gets triggered again and the first av gets offered another book.
Is there any economic way to prevent this, short of unlinking the poseballs?

In that poseball you want to store the key of the last sitter. Then you can offer the book only if there is a change (that is, the last recorded avatar on the sit target was NULL_KEY).
